The MCD43A1 Version 6 data product was decommissioned on July 31, 2023. Users are encouraged to use the MCD43A1 Version 6.1 data product.
The Moderate Resolution Imaging Spectroradiometer (MODIS) MCD43A1 Version 6 Bidirectional Reflectance Distribution Function and Albedo (BRDF/Albedo) Model Parameters dataset is produced daily using 16 days of Terra and Aqua MODIS data at 500 meter (m) resolution. Data are temporally weighted to the ninth day of the retrieval period which is reflected in the Julian date in the file name. MCD43A1 provides the three model weighting parameters (isotropic, volumetric, and geometric) used to derive the Albedo (MCD43A3) and Nadir BRDF-Adjusted Reflectance (NBAR) (MCD43A4) products.
Users are urged to use the band specific quality flags to isolate the highest quality full inversion results for their own science applications as described in the User Guide.
The MCD43A1 provides the three model weighting parameters for MODIS spectral bands 1 through 7 as well as the visible, near infrared (NIR), and shortwave bands. Along with the three-dimensional parameter layers for these bands are the simplified mandatory quality layers for each of the 10 bands. Essential quality information provided in the corresponding MCD43A2 data file should be consulted when using this product.
Known Issues
- The incorrect representation of the aerosol quantities (low average high) in the C6 MYD09 and MOD09 surface reflectance products may have impacted downstream products particularly over arid bright surfaces. This (and a few other issues) have been corrected for C6.1. Therefore users should avoid substantive use of the C6 MCD43 products and wait for the C6.1 products. In any event, users are always strongly encouraged to download and use the extensive QA data provided in MCD43A2, in addition to the briefer mandatory QAs provided as part of the MCD43A1, 3, and 4 products.
- Corrections were implemented in Collection 6.1 reprocessing.

File Naming Convention
The file name begins with the Product Short Name (MCD43A1) followed by the Julian Date of Acquisition formatted as AYYYYDDD (A2002272), the Tile Identifier which is horizontal tile and vertical tile provided as hXXvYY (h16v17), the Version of the data collection (006), the Julian Date and Time of Production designated as YYYYDDDHHMMSS (2016132194825), and the Data Format (hdf).
